Focus of customers only on the best model’ parameters of urban wheel transport with electric drive (trolley-, electric- and hybrids) presented at the world market today leads to objective lag minimum in five and more years from the achievable technical/technological world level. This paper targeted to create on example of serially made trolley-bus models an objective dataset for determining and extrapolation the trends of its perfection physically informative indicators. Reasonable by the theory of similarity and dimensional analysis the model’ structure and the kernel of perfection level index obtained and characterized by the possibility of its periodic upgrading in accordance with the customers and designers requirements. On example of the known traction transmissions’ structures the circuit-logical technique of taking notes its reliability at express diagnostics of the certain trolley-bus model perfection level developed. Further increasing of some numeric markers of energy efficiency, load capacity, comfort, ergonomics and operational reliability of the T-buses by adequate linear trends is confirmed. Accented, that the open access to the dataset of the vehicle’ perfection level indicators is one of the foremost challenges in methodology of its CAE-methods optimal design.
